Transfer: How Flying Eagles Striker Seals Move To Norwegian Club

Nigerian youngster, Kparobo Arierhi has sealed a move to Norwegian top-flight club, Lillestrøm SK.

Arierhi joined the Canaries from the Nigeria National League (NNL) outfit Beyond Limits FA.

The move will, however, be made official when the transfer window reopens in January.

The 17-year-old spent time on trial at Lillestrøm SK earlier in the year.

The young forward expressed his delight following his return to the club.

“I am very happy to be back here. It’s like a dream for me. I’ve developed a lot since I was here last.

“The goal is to become so good that I can eventually play for one of the top clubs in Europe,” Arierhi told the club’s official website.

The striker shone for Nigeria at the WAFU B U-20 Championship in Togo last month.

He scored three goals for the Flying Eagles in the competition.
